Ridley Boys Lacrosse Green Out

On Tuesday night, May 8, a “Green Out” will be held at the last Ridley Boys lacrosse night game of the season. The “Green Out” is being held in an attempt to get elementary school students to come out to the game and to show their support for the lacrosse team, as well as the HEADstrong Foundation. All elementary students wearing Ridley green or a HEADstrong shirt will get in free. The JV game is at 6:00 and the Varsity game is at 7:30. HEADstrong gear and 50/50’s will be on sale at the game.

Green Out is a fundraising program in support of the HEADstrong Foundation. The program promotes blood cancer awareness by empowering supporters to face-off against the disease and become advocates of hope at events in their communities. Lime green is observed as the National Awareness Color promoting non-Hodgkin’s Lymphoma, the disease that affected our founder Nicholas “HEAD” Colleluori. Last year, dozens of teams hosted Green Out games to support the HEADstrong Foundation and further our commitment to improving the resources and quality of life for patients and families battling blood cancer.
